This post was last edited by altpage on 2021-9-12 08:03. Is this flow meter intended for process control or for measurement and billing purposes? If it is used for measurement and settlement, mandatory inspection is required; for details, refer to the List of Meters Subject to Mandatory Inspection in the People’s Republic of China. You may consult the local market supervision authority for further information. If it is used for metering and settlement but cannot be stopped during the production process, a bypass valve should be installed to facilitate calibration ; A calibration plan can also be prepared to carry out calibration during plant shutdown. Additionally: The verification of measuring instruments subject to mandatory verification is generally carried out at the XX City Metrology and Inspection Institute. It’s free of charge.

It depends on what type of flow meter you have. Don’t rush to have it calibrated; calibration can only determine whether it is accurate or not. If it isn’t accurate, the quality supervision agency is not responsible for carrying out adjustments, so you’ll have to solve this problem on your own. Since steam is a gas, temperature and pressure compensation is necessary. If this compensation isn’t done properly, the measurements will inevitably be inaccurate. You must understand what the purpose of the instrument is: for any measurement to be valid, it must be taken under the operating conditions specified during its design. If the actual operating conditions deviate from those design specifications, compensation becomes essential; otherwise, inaccurate measurements are to be expected.
